Workers ...UPDATE: On November 15, 2023, Congress passed a continuing resolution (CR) that prevented a government shutdown. The CR will keep some agencies and programs operating through January 19, 2024, and others operating through February 2, 2024. The federal government has experienced 14 shutdowns since 1980. Market reactions to a government shutdown are typically adverse, creating uncertainty and impacting stock prices. Investors often seek safer assets like gold and U.S. Treasuries.
